Location Details
The meeting point for the tour is located at Weinbergsweg 4, 10119 Berlin, Germany.
The tour ends back at the same meeting point. Nearby landmarks include the famous Museum Island, Hackescher Markt, and Hackescher Höfe.
The Rosenthaler Platz U-Bahn station is also close by, providing easy access to the tour location.
The tour offers a convenient starting and ending point, allowing guests to explore the surrounding sights and attractions before or after the guided experience.

Booking Information
How much does the tour cost? The tour price starts at $423.11 per group of up to 12 people.
Customers can reserve the tour now and pay later. There’s also a free cancellation policy up to 24 hours before the experience.
The tour includes a private guided adventure with 1 rickshaw, 5 e-bikes, 3 standard bikes, and 2 e-scooters. An air-conditioned vehicle and bottled water are provided.
The tour meets at Weinbergsweg 4, 10119 Berlin, and returns to the same location, near landmarks like Museum Island.
